先别慌:按顺序排查就能解决大部分群发失败。检查本地网络、平台运行状态与公告,确认社媒账号已绑定并完成授权,核对发送配额与限流规则,查看群发记录与错误码,审查消息内容是否包含敏感词或超长字段,尝试分批重发并保存日志与截图,必要时提交工单联系技术支持并提供时间与操作步骤以便定位。附上响应日志截图。谢谢好!

先把问题说清楚:什么叫“群发失败”
群发失败,可以是单条消息发送失败,也可以是大批量消息在海王出海(HaiWanG SCRM)里显示“已发送”但目标渠道没收到,或直接被驳回、被限流、出现错误码等。把失败现象先归类很重要:是全部失败、部分失败、还是间歇性失败?不同类别走不同排查路径。
把事情拆成简单的几步来理解(费曼法)
想像你要寄一批信给世界各地的朋友:先检查信封和地址(消息内容与收件人)、再看邮局营业时间(目标平台状态与限流)、确认你交给的快递员有没有装车(平台账号绑定和权限),最后看快递单上的错误码(发送日志)。按这个顺序排查,很多问题一目了然。
常见原因与对应的直观排查动作
- 网络或平台故障:先看海王出海平台状态页或官方公告,检查本地网络、VPN、公司防火墙是否屏蔽。
- 账号未绑定或授权过期:检查每个社媒账号的绑定状态、OAuth授权是否有效、是否需要重新登录或重新授权。
- 被限流或配额不足:平台或目标渠道对群发有速率限制和日配额,请核对当日已使用配额与限流策略。
- 消息内容触发风控:包含敏感词、违规链接、超大附件或非目标语言文本容易被拒收。
- 接收端问题:收件人账号被封、对方隐私设置、黑名单或反垃圾系统导致未送达。
- 系统或接口错误:第三方渠道接口变更、Token失效、返回错误码(见下文常见码解释)。
- 批量操作不当:一次性发送太多导致并发超限,建议分批并加随机间隔。
详细一步步排查指南(按优先级)
1. 先看最容易忽略的:平台与网络
打开一个浏览器直接访问海王出海的状态页(或在系统里查看公告),也别忘了像 Facebook/WhatsApp 的开发者状态页。与此同时,切换到另一网络(手机热点)重试,以排除公司内网策略或 ISP 问题。
2. 检查账号绑定与权限
在海王出海后台逐个检查社媒账号的绑定状态:是否显示“已连接”或“需重新授权”。如果使用OAuth,Token过期是常见原因,重新登录并授权通常可解。
3. 查看群发记录与错误码(核心)
打开对应群发任务,导出或查看“发送日志”。重点看:
- 失败条数与成功条数对比;
- 失败的错误码与错误信息;
- 失败发生的时间点与是否集中在某一渠道。
错误码往往直接告诉你问题方向(认证、限流、内容违规、接收端拒收等)。
4. 审核消息内容与附件
太长的文字、带追踪参数的外链、短链接或附件往往触发风控。把消息简化为纯文本,去掉外链或把链接替换为安全域名试发一小批,看看是否通过。
5. 分批测试与间隔策略
把原来一次发1000人的任务拆成10批各100人,批间间隔设为几分钟(甚至随机 1-5 分钟),观察是否仍失败。分批能明显避免速率限制和瞬时并发引发的问题。
6. 收集证据并提交工单
如果经过前面排查仍无法解决,立刻准备:失败任务ID、失败时间段、发送日志(包含错误码)、截图(任务详情、错误信息)、发送者账号与目标渠道账号样例,提交给海王出海技术支持。越完整的信息能帮助他们更快定位。
常见错误码与含义(示例)
| 错误码 | 可能含义 |
| 401 / AUTH_EXPIRED | 授权失效,需要重新绑定或刷新Token |
| 429 / RATE_LIMIT | 发送频率过高,被目标渠道或平台限流 |
| 403 / FORBIDDEN | 消息内容或链接被目标渠道拒绝(风控/违规) |
| 5xx / SERVER_ERROR | 目标渠道或海王出海平台临时故障,建议稍后重试 |
| USER_BLOCKED / RECIPIENT_UNREACHABLE | 接收者设置或账号问题导致无法送达 |
平台与渠道的特殊注意事项
- Facebook/Instagram:API调用受限较严,尤其是带链接和媒体的消息;OAuth刷新、应用审核状态要确认。
- WhatsApp:模板消息未审批或超时发送会失败,商业账号有消息窗限制;大量模板未预先注册会被拒。
- Telegram:机器人权限、群组隐私设置与对方是否允许消息有关。
- 邮件/SMTP:发件域名、SPF/DKIM/DMARC 配置、IP信誉会影响投递率。
- 短信:国内外运营商与黑名单策略不同,短链、重复内容容易被拦截。
如何更科学地防止群发失败(最佳实践)
- 分批发送并加随机时间间隔;
- 使用模板并预先审核目标渠道的合规规则;
- 定期刷新/检查OAuth授权,做好Token续期策略;
- 在群发前做小范围灰度测试;
- 保存完整日志(请求/响应/时间戳)并自动归档,便于事后复盘;
- 设置告警:当失败率超过阈值(如5%)自动暂停并通知管理员;
- 管理好收件人名单,清理死号、退订或已封账号,维持高质量名单。
提交工单时要准备哪些信息(能让问题快解决)
把可以想到的证据都准备好,按时间线写明操作步骤。下面这个清单直接复制粘贴到工单里会很有帮助:
- 故障发生时间(精确到分钟)
- 群发任务ID或名称
- 涉事渠道与账号(例如:FB Page ID、WhatsApp Business Number)
- 失败条数与成功条数统计
- 代表性失败记录(收件人、错误码、返回信息)
- 你已经尝试过的排查步骤(网络切换、重新授权、分批发送等)
- 相关截图与导出的发送日志文件
真实案例(改编自常见工单)
有个客户上午一次群发2万条,结果一半失败。通过日志发现大量 429(RATE_LIMIT)和部分 403。排查后发现:一是目标渠道对该应用日速率有硬限制;二是消息里包含短链,触发了风控。解决办法是:把任务拆成 200 条/批、间隔 3~5 分钟,同时把短链换成自家域名并提前在渠道审核一次。一天后重试,成功率恢复到 98%。
常见误区与容易忽略的细节
- 误区一:“显示已发送就是成功” —— 并非如此,很多渠道在接收到后仍会因风控或目标端拒收而丢弃消息,查看回执很关键。
- 误区二:“只要平台没提示就不用管” —— 平台有时不会把第三方渠道的拒收细节全部显示,需要导出原始响应。
- 容易忽略:系统时间不同步。服务器时间错位会导致 Token 验证异常、日志追踪困难。
一份简洁排查清单(可复制使用)
| 步骤 | 检查项 |
| 网络 | 能否访问平台/渠道API;尝试移动网络 |
| 账号 | 绑定状态、OAuth是否过期、权限范围 |
| 日志 | 导出发送日志,定位错误码和时间段 |
| 内容 | 是否含敏感词、短链、超长文本或附件 |
| 策略 | 是否超过速率、配额,是否需要分批 |
| 工单 | 准备失败ID、截图、日志并提交给技术支持 |
如果还是解决不了,和技术支持沟通的技巧
和技术支持沟通时,用“可复现的最小例子”最快能定位问题:把一个明显会失败的单条请求弄出来(包含请求头、请求体、返回体)发给支持;告诉他们你已经做过的步骤,别让他们重复问相同问题。愿意分享日志和时间窗口,会大幅缩短响应时间。
最后,保持一点耐心,顺着线索走
群发失败常常并非单一原因,可能是链条上多个小问题叠加:网络抖动 + 授权问题 + 风控触发。按顺序、一步步拆解,比盲目反复重发更省时省力。顺手把每次群发的日志、配额使用情况、消息模板版本都记录下来,慢慢你就会养成一套自己的“回放”习惯,下次遇到问题能立刻定位。好像写到这里,就像边干活边记笔记一样,嗯,有点儿杂,但也实用。